The Norview Pilots won the last time they faced the Lake Taylor Titans, and things went their way on Wednesday too. Norview put the hurt on Lake Taylor with a sharp 61-37 victory. The win made it back-to-back wins for Norview.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Norview to victory, but perhaps none more so than Leyla Minor, who scored 20 points along with 3 steals and 3 blocks. The team also got some help courtesy of Keona Mitchell, who scored 7 points along with 8 rebounds and 3 blocks.
Norview's victory bumped their record up to 2-0. As for Lake Taylor,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-1.
Norview will head out on the road to face off against Oxon Hill at 7:20 p.m. on December 8th. As for Lake Taylor, they will look to defend their home court on Wednesday against Great Bridge at 7:00 p.m.
